  1. Alfred Hamilton Williams (born November 6, 1968) is an American former professional football player who was a linebacker and defensive end in the National Football League (NFL) for the Cincinnati Bengals, San Francisco 49ers and Denver Broncos.

  2. 16. Juli 2020 · After a star-studded career at the University of Colorado, Alfred Williams always hoped he'd be a Bronco when he entered the NFL. But the Broncos passed on him during the 1991 NFL Draft. After four years with the Bengals and a season in San Francisco, he became a free agent at just the right time for the Broncos.
